Maple Tree Dream Meaning
The Maple Tree symbolizes nourishment, endurance, and the beauty of transformation, representing the cyclical nature of life and the importance of roots.

Cultural Lenses
East Asian Perspective
Full Hub →Maple trees are often depicted in art and literature symbolizing beauty.
Emotional function: Elicits awe towards nature's transience.
European Perspective
Full Hub →Linked to Druidic traditions highlighting the spiritual significance of trees.
Emotional function: Creates a sense of reverence towards nature.
East Asian Perspective
Full Hub →In Japanese culture, the changing colors of the maple symbolize the beauty of impermanence.
Emotional function: Promotes mindfulness and appreciation of life’s fleeting moments.
